Fixes for NameDrop Not Working on iOS 17

If you’re eager to use NameDrop and facing issues with it on iOS 17, here are several fixes you can try:

1. Update both devices to iOS 17 beta

To ensure compatibility and enable NameDrop functionality, it is crucial that both your iPhone and the other person’s iPhone are running on iOS 17 beta. Updating your devices to the latest beta version can help resolve any compatibility issues and ensure a smooth NameDrop experience.

2. Turn on WiFi, Bluetooth, and AirDrop

Make sure that WiFi, Bluetooth, and AirDrop are turned on for both devices. These settings are essential for establishing a connection and enabling the NameDrop feature to function correctly.

3. Check device compatibility

Ensure that your iPhone and the other person’s iPhone are compatible with iOS 17. Older devices may not support the latest iOS version, and in such cases, you may need to consider upgrading to a newer model that is compatible with iOS 17.

4. Force restart iPhones

Performing a force restart on your iPhone can help resolve minor glitches or software-related issues that might be affecting the NameDrop feature. To force restart your iPhone, follow the steps specific to your device model.

How to Use NameDrop on iOS 17

Once you have addressed any issues preventing NameDrop from functioning on iOS 17, you can follow these steps to make use of this exciting feature:

  1. Download iOS 17: Navigate to Settings > General > Software Update and download the iOS 17 update to ensure you have the latest operating system.
  2. Enable Bluetooth and WiFi: Access the Control Center by swiping down from the top right corner on iPhone X and later models or swiping up from the bottom on earlier iPhone models. From the Control Center, ensure Bluetooth and WiFi are turned on.
  3. Configure AirDrop settings: Open the Settings app on your iPhone, select the General tab, and click on AirDrop. Choose the “Everyone” option to enable AirDrop for everyone within range for a duration of 10 minutes.
  4. Share contact details: To share your contact information using NameDrop, hold your iPhone near someone else’s iPhone or Apple Watch. NameDrop will detect the nearby device and allow you to initiate the contact sharing process.
  5. Tap on the contact: Once NameDrop detects the nearby device, a notification will appear on both devices. Tap on the notification to open the contact sharing interface.
  6. Review and send contact: On the contact sharing interface, you can review the contact details that will be shared. Make sure the information is accurate and up to date. Then, tap the “Send” button to initiate the contact sharing process.
  7. Accept the contact: On the receiving device, a notification will appear with the contact details being shared. Tap on the notification to accept the contact and add it to the address book.
  8. Confirmation: Once the contact sharing process is complete, both devices will receive a confirmation message. The contact information will be added to the recipient’s address book, and they can access it whenever needed.

You need to keep in mind that NameDrop in iOS 17 is a convenient way to share contact information, but it requires both devices to be running on iOS 17 and have compatible hardware.
